Apache的访问控制列表如何设置

发布时间:2024-07-03 17:32:05 作者:小樊
来源:亿速云 阅读:86

Apache服务器可以使用访问控制列表(ACL)来限制对特定目录或文件的访问权限。要设置Apache的访问控制列表,您可以按照以下步骤操作:

  1. 打开Apache的配置文件。通常情况下,Apache的主配置文件位于/etc/httpd/目录下,可以使用文本编辑器(如vi或nano)打开该文件。

  2. 找到需要设置ACL的目录或文件的配置部分。您可以在配置文件中搜索标签来定位需要设置ACL的目录或文件所对应的配置部分。

  3. 在对应的标签中添加如下指令来设置ACL:

<Directory /path/to/directory>
    Order deny,allow
    Deny from all
    Allow from 192.168.1.0/24
</Directory>

在上面的示例中,只允许来自IP地址段192.168.1.0/24的访问者访问该目录。您可以根据需要修改Allow from指令中的IP地址段或主机名。

  1. 保存配置文件并重新加载Apache服务器。在完成ACL设置后,保存配置文件并使用命令sudo systemctl reload httpd重新加载Apache服务器以使更改生效。

通过上述步骤,您可以设置Apache的访问控制列表,限制对特定目录或文件的访问权限。请注意,在设置ACL时应谨慎操作,以确保服务器的安全性和可用性。

推荐阅读:
  1. IIS服务器中不能与apache共用的原因是什么
  2. 为什么IIS 6.0与apache无法同时使用80端口

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

apache

上一篇:Apache的日志轮询是什么如何配置

下一篇:Apache的HTTP/2支持如何配置

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》